Making the right IT support decision is critical for growing businesses. The choice between managed IT services vs in house IT affects everything from your monthly budget to how quickly your team gets help when technology fails. This guide breaks down the real costs, benefits, and decision factors to help business leaders choose the model that fits their company’s size, growth plans, and operational needs.
Understanding the True Cost Difference
The financial gap between these models is often larger than most business owners realize. For a typical 30-employee company, managed IT services cost approximately $54,000 annually, while building even a basic in-house team runs $185,000 or more per year.
Managed IT follows a predictable subscription model, typically $150-200 per employee per month. This covers help desk support, network monitoring, security management, backups, and vendor coordination. The fixed monthly fee makes budgeting straightforward with no surprise salary increases or benefit costs.
In-house IT requires multiple cost components that add up quickly:
- Salaries: IT support specialists earn $55,000-75,000, while network administrators command $75,000-100,000
- Benefits: Add 20-30% of salary costs
- Training and certifications: Ongoing investment to keep skills current
- Tools and software: Monitoring platforms, security tools, and management systems
- Equipment and office space: Dedicated workspace and technical equipment
Even hiring one experienced IT generalist at $85,000 annually often exceeds the cost of comprehensive managed IT support that includes an entire team’s expertise.
When Managed IT Services Make the Most Sense
Managed IT delivers significant advantages for most small and mid-size businesses, especially those with standard technology environments.
Access to specialized expertise represents one of the biggest benefits. Instead of relying on one or two generalists, you gain a team with specialists in cybersecurity, cloud services, compliance, and emerging technologies. This breadth of knowledge would be impossible to maintain internally for most growing companies.
Proactive monitoring and maintenance helps prevent problems before they impact productivity. Most managed IT providers offer 24/7 network monitoring, automated patch management, and preventive maintenance that reduces unexpected downtime.
Scalability becomes effortless as your business grows. Adding new employees, opening additional locations, or expanding technology services happens quickly without the lengthy hiring process required for internal staff.
Predictable costs eliminate budget surprises. Emergency repairs, security incidents, and technology refreshes are typically covered within the monthly fee structure, making financial planning more accurate.
The Case for Building an In-House IT Team
Some business situations favor internal IT support, particularly when control and customization are priorities.
Direct control over priorities allows you to align IT initiatives precisely with business objectives. Internal staff can focus entirely on your company’s needs without balancing multiple client demands.
Deep business knowledge develops over time as internal IT staff learn your workflows, culture, and strategic goals. This embedded understanding often leads to more targeted technology recommendations and process improvements.
Immediate availability provides face-to-face support and instant communication. For businesses with complex on-site equipment or frequent hands-on support needs, having dedicated staff nearby can reduce response times.
Strategic capability emerges when you hire senior-level IT leadership. An experienced IT manager or CIO can drive digital transformation initiatives and turn technology into a competitive advantage rather than just a business expense.
Practical Decision Factors for Your Business
Company Size and Complexity
Businesses under 50 employees with standard technology needs typically find managed IT services more cost-effective. The economics strongly favor outsourcing when you need basic email, file sharing, and productivity applications with standard security requirements.
Companies between 50-150 employees often benefit from a hybrid approach. One internal IT coordinator handles day-to-day user support and vendor relationships, while a managed service provider handles complex infrastructure, security monitoring, and after-hours support.
Larger organizations with 150+ employees may justify building dedicated internal teams, though many still outsource specialized functions like cybersecurity or cloud architecture to expert providers.
Industry Requirements
Highly regulated industries like healthcare, finance, or legal services need specialized compliance knowledge. Many managed IT providers focus on these sectors and maintain the certifications and processes required for HIPAA, PCI-DSS, or other regulatory frameworks.
Manufacturing businesses with significant on-premise equipment or custom systems often need hybrid models that combine on-site internal support with external expertise for network infrastructure and security.
Growth Patterns
Rapid or unpredictable growth strongly favors managed IT services. Scaling from 20 to 100 employees over two years would require multiple hiring phases for internal IT, while managed services adjust seamlessly to changing headcount.
Stable companies with predictable technology needs might consider building internal capabilities once they reach sufficient size to justify dedicated IT leadership roles.
Budget Structure
Cash flow sensitive businesses often prefer the predictable monthly costs of managed services over the large upfront investment in salaries and benefits required for internal staff.
Companies with strong capital budgets and strategic technology initiatives may invest in internal IT leadership while using external providers for specialized support functions.
Common Hybrid Models That Work
Many successful businesses combine both approaches to optimize costs and capabilities.
Internal coordinator plus managed services works well for growing companies. One internal person handles user onboarding, vendor relationships, and basic support while the managed provider handles infrastructure, security, and complex troubleshooting.
Strategic leadership with tactical outsourcing suits larger organizations. An internal IT manager or CIO sets strategy and manages vendor relationships, while external providers handle day-to-day operations, monitoring, and support.
Co-managed IT divides responsibilities clearly between internal and external teams. Internal staff focus on business-specific applications and user support, while the managed provider handles network infrastructure, security, and backup services.
Making the Right Choice for Your Business Stage
Start-up and small businesses (10-30 employees) almost always benefit from managed IT services. The cost savings and immediate access to enterprise-grade processes make this the clear choice for most early-stage companies.
Growing businesses (30-100 employees) should evaluate hybrid models as they scale. The decision often depends on whether you have leadership capable of managing IT strategy and vendor relationships effectively.
Established companies (100+ employees) can justify larger internal teams but should still consider outsourcing specialized functions. Even large organizations rarely build every IT capability internally.
The key is matching your IT model to your business stage, industry requirements, and growth trajectory. Most companies evolve their approach over time, starting with managed services and gradually building internal capabilities as they grow and their needs become more complex.
What This Means for Your Business
The right IT support model directly impacts your operational efficiency, security posture, and ability to scale. Managed IT services offer predictable costs and immediate access to expertise for most growing businesses, while in-house teams provide control and customization for larger or more complex organizations. Many successful companies use hybrid approaches that combine the best aspects of both models.
The decision shouldn’t be permanent—your IT strategy should evolve with your business needs. Start with the model that fits your current situation and budget, then adjust as you grow and your requirements become more sophisticated.
Ready to evaluate your current IT support model? Contact TECHZN to discuss how outsourced IT support options can provide the expertise and reliability your growing business needs while keeping costs predictable and manageable.











